Tom Marshall is set for his first start of the season as Gloucester make eight changes for the Premiership fixture at Wasps.
Marshall, who has just signed a new contract, has been sidelined by injury since pre-season. His last Cherry & Whites appearance was the European Rugby Challenge Cup final.
Willi Heinz returns at scrum half and resumes the captaincy.
There is a totally new front row of Paddy McAllister, James Hanson and John Afoa while Tom Savage partners Ed Slater in the second row.
Jake Polledri keeps his place in the back row but will be partnered by Lewis Ludlow and Ruan Ackermann who both sat out last weekend's win over Zebre.
Starting 15 Tom Marshall; 14. Charlie Sharples, 13. Billy Twelvetrees, 12. Mark Atkinson, 11. Ollie Thorley; 10. Billy Burns, 9. Willi Heinz (capt); 1. Paddy McAllister, 2. James Hanson, 3. John Afoa; 4. Tom Savage, 5. Ed Slater; 6. Jake Polledri, 7. Lewis Ludlow, 8. Ruan Ackermann
Ready on the bench 16. Richard Hibbard, 17. Cameron Orr, 18. Josh Hohneck, 19. Jeremy Thrush, 20. Freddie Clarke, 21. Ben Vellacott, 22. Owen Williams, 23. Henry Trinder
